According to https://chatterleyluxuries.com/product/visconti-homo-sapiens-lava-pen-steel-age-fountain-pen-midi-size/ these are the dimensions of the Midi and Maxi:

 

Visconti Homo Sapiens Steel Midi

weight--36-40 g

length--136-140 mm

diameter--12.1-14 mm

nib size--#4

 

Visconti Homo Sapiens Steel Maxi

weight--41-50 g

length--141-145 mm

diameter--14.1-16 mm

nib size--#6

 

According to http://www.pelikanpens.co.uk/acatalog/Size_Comparison.html these are the dimensions of the M600 and M800:

 

Pelikan M600

weight--16.4 g

length--13.4 cm

diameter--12.4 mm

 

Pelikan M800

weight--28.2 g

length--14.2 cm

diameter--13.1 mm

 

Hope this helps. I don't own any of these pens, so I can't post pictures.
